⭐Trek 24 – Norfolk Coast Path ⭐ – 12 September 2021

This beautiful trek follows Norfolk’s heritage coast, encountering cliffs, sand dunes, creeks and golden beaches, following the sea the whole way. You’ll explore gorgeous little fishing villages, seaside resorts and nature reserves with flourishing wildlife.

The trek is a linear route, with coaches taking you to the start point in Heacham (24 mile) or Thornham (24 km). The finish line is at the magnificent Holkham Hall.

By signing up to one of our 2021 Trek 24 events, you will help us reach our goal of becoming a 24/7 lifesaving service.

Our first ever Trek 24 took place in 2019 along the North Norfolk Coast and raised over £101,000. A massive thank you to everyone who took part in 2019!
